Software Developer applicants have rated the interview process at IQVIA with 3 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 73% positive. To compare, the company-average is 60.7%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Software Developer roles take an average of 26 days to get hired, when considering 23 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at IQVIA overall takes an average of 27 days.
Common stages of the interview process at IQVIA as a Software Developer according to 23 Glassdoor interviews include:
Phone interview: 18%
One on one interview: 18%
Presentation: 11%
Skills test: 11%
Group panel interview: 8%
Background check: 8%
Drug test: 8%
IQ intelligence test: 8%
Personality test: 6%
Other: 3%

I applied through a recruiter. I interviewed at IQVIA (Shanghai, Shanghai)
Interview
The interview process had three rounds: the first was pure coding, the second was coding plus a technical interview with engineers, and the third was with the Team Leader, where we went through some scenario-based questions. I felt the conversation went quite well, but they eventually told me they aren't looking to spend time training fresh graduates—they need someone who can hit the ground running.
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Could you help me design a database for an online sales platform? It needs to include products, billing (orders), and customer information.
Specifically, I need to know:
How many tables are required?
What are the specific fields (columns) in each table?
How is the data added to the tables when a customer purchases two different items in a single transaction?
